We are looking for applications for a term position of a minimum of 12 months to join our team as a Community Development Officer. 

GENERAL INFORMATION AND WORKING ENVIRONMENT:

  • Providing increased opportunities for community development has a significant effect on the overall wellbeing of community residents.
  • The Community Development Officer (CDO) for the Municipality of the District of Clare assists with the facilitating of community development planning and initiatives. The CDO helps with the identification and fostering of opportunities; securing funding for activities and programs; managing projects; and promoting the community in order to expand community development opportunities.

ABOUT THE POSITION:

Reporting to the Director of Community Development, the CDO acts as a support to the Director on community development matters. The CDO is an effective partner with the community, business and government- championing engagement, development and sustainability. Here are some of the duties:

  • Assist with facilitation of community development planning in order to identify and establish community development opportunities 
  • Maintain files and records 
  • Identify opportunities for community development in order to develop projects and initiatives 
  • Secure funding for community development activities and programs
  • Project management (assisting and leading projects) 
  • Promote the community in order to expand community development opportunities
  • Perform other related duties as required 

EDUCATION, QUALIFICATIONS AND TRAINING:

  • The CDO would normally attain the required knowledge, skills and attitudes through completion of a Diploma or Degree in Community Economic Development and/or Business Administration combined with related experience. Equivalencies will be considered.
  • 2-5 years in a municipal environment working in a community-related field
  • The incumbent must have proficient knowledge in the following areas:
    • Rudimentary Community Development theories and practices,
    • Local, regional and provincial community development potential and opportunities,  
    • Basic financial management and analysis,
    • Preparation of project reports,
    • Office administration &
    • An understanding of the economic, cultural and political environment of the Municipality of Clare.
  • The incumbent must demonstrate the following skills:
    • Bilingualism-effective written communications skills in both French and English,
    • Ability to identify and promote community development projects and initiatives,
    • Basic accounting and bookkeeping skills,
    • Analytical and problem solving skills,
    • Decision making skills,
    • Effective verbal, presentation and listening communications skills,
    • Effective negotiation and mediation skills,
    • Computer skills including the ability to operate computerized accounting, spreadsheets, word processing, graphics and website development programs at a beginner-intermediate level,
    • Stress management skills & time management skills.
  • The incumbent must maintain strict confidentiality in performing the duties of the CDO.
  • The incumbent must also demonstrate the following personal attributes:
    • Be honest and trustworthy,
    • Be respectful,
    • Possess cultural awareness and sensitivity,
    • Be flexible,
    • Demonstrate sound work ethics.
